Hi, I know Tomcat 3.2.3 in a banking production doing heavy work with huge uptimes - no memory leaks have been found (but: OS is Solaris).
The only time I thought there were memory leaks was also during stress test in two cases: 1) Having a lot of debug log output (but really a lot) 2) Using JSPs (or Servlets) creating a lot of web container sessions in tomcat Here point 2) perhaps needs further explanation: By default a JSP is embedded in a web container session. This session can be used by the developper to put data in the session, that the same user should be able to use later. Even if the developer does not use a session the pure existence of a session consumes memory. In a JSP you can set the session attribute of the page directive to false, if you don't use web container sessions. In case your stress test calls only small JSPs or servlets, which (implicitely) create sessions, you might end up creating 10s of sessions per second. Such an implicit session has a default timeout of 15 minutes, before it is freed. So it would be interesting how the memory bahaves with respect to time. A general debug strategy: simplify your setup, e.g. throw away all the backend logic in your JSPs/Servlets/helper classes. Reduce to a very simple JSP/Servlet to check, if you can really reproduce the leak in tomcat. Maybe it's in the code of some helper classes? Also if you have a possibility to try under a different platform (like Solaris) this might give an indication. You only need to put tomcat there, you can still leave IIS on Windows as the webserver.
